What is Janitor AI?
Janitor AI is an online platform designed for conversations with AI-based characters. It offers creative freedom so members can develop their AI characters with backstories, specific dialogue styles, and deep customization options. Primarily, it was used for roleplaying, but Janitor AI characters can do more.
Compared to standard AI chatbots, like Gemini or ChatGPT, the Janitor AI chatbot is more playful. It isn't restricted to technical support or text summarization. Instead, it simulates human-like responses according to your prompts.
Also, it has a manual memory space that it checks to remain in character and keep the story alive even after hundreds of messages.

As you can see from Google Trends data, interest in Janitor AI has remained steadily high even after the post-launch search volume peak. Janitor AI is also LLM-agnostic. Alongside its proprietary JanitorLLM, it also supports other large language models, like Claude and ChatGPT, which you can plug into it.
You should know that Janitor AI is still in beta. You can sometimes experience downtime and quite awkward AI character responses, but the improvement since launch is clearly visible. Also, its mobile apps entered public beta in February 2026, making Janitor AI a cross-device AI chatbot platform.

How Janitor AI works
Janitor AI works as a freemium no-code AI chatbot builder. Janitor AI, on the other hand, lets you craft such assistants, though more for role-playing and interactive chats than for technical support.
Using it is relatively easy. Creating an account is free, and you can also log in via Google, Apple, X, or Discord. You will immediately see the landing page with dozens of available chatbots. At the time of this writing, there are 3,249 trending characters, with over 100,000 AI chatbots overall.
Keep in mind that the unrestricted topic policy also allows NSFW content, so that you can find anything on Janitor AI. However, if you want to access its NSFW content in your mobile app, you must first visit the browser version and enable it in your account settings.
Creating a Janitor AI character is also quick and easy.
1. Click on 'Create a Character' in the top-right corner.

2. You must add an image that follows Janitor AI moderation rules.
3. Then, you must name your character, add tags, and describe its personality.
4. Choose an initial message that your Janitor AI chatbot will use to start a conversation.
5. You can also provide example dialogue by which JanitorLLM will craft responses.

If you click on the three vertical lines near your newly generated character's name, you can inspect its API settings. There, you can choose between OpenAI, Claude, or add a proxy connection.

This lets you connect third-party LLMs via their official API keys. Alternatively, you can use reverse proxies, like OpenRouter, to connect your chatbot to even more LLMs, bypassing compatibility and content filtering restrictions.

Custom AI character creation
This is the core of Janitor AI. This platform offers creative freedom to customize your AI character from the very beginning. It is not restricted to a support bot or shop assistant.
You create a 'Character Card', assign it an image, and define its interactions so that the community (or you alone) gets personalized responses.
Personality, tone, and backstory control
As shown previously, you can define all these criteria to make your chatbot stand out. It's a crucial feature that allows immersive role-playing sessions or personal conversations on any topic.
Also, Janitor AI chatbots are optimized to remain in-character so they don’t break the narrative halfway through the conversation.
Roleplay-focused conversation engine
Many online chatbots are designed to serve as virtual assistants, like Gemini and ChatGPT. JanitorLLM, on the other hand, is designed for narrative and immersion. You can expect longer, more playful answers from characters that you can actually create yourself.
Multiple AI model compatibility
Janitor AI is LLM-agnostic. So even though JanitorLLM is its proprietary, freemium tool, you can actually choose between OpenAI and Claude without leaving the platform. Also, using dedicated proxies for Janitor AI lets you connect to LLMs that are not yet natively supported.
Content filtering and NSFW toggle
By default, Janitor AI has adult content filtering, but you can easily turn it off in your account settings in the browser. When creating a character, you set it to 'Limitless' content rating, which opens up topics that other AI chatbots do not usually allow.
Private chat environment
Considering Janitor AI allows adult chats and topic freedom, private chats are a must-have. Unless you choose otherwise, this platform will not share your chatbot with the public, nor inspect your conversations. It will not use your private messages to train its LLM model, and all data within it is encrypted.

Is Janitor AI safe to use?
The answer depends on what you'll be using Janitor AI for. If you want to create playful or NSFW bots, this platform offers good security features. Most importantly, it does not use your chats to train its AI model. Unlike with Gemini, whatever you share with your characters is between you and them.
However, that also makes you responsible for the content. Janitor AI is developing stronger moderation rules, since NSFW does not necessarily mean illegal topics. If you cross the lines outlined in their Terms of Service and Community Guidelines, you will be held liable depending on the severity of the violation.
The best practice is to remain mindful of yourself and others. If there are topics you wouldn't want others to know, it's best to keep them off the platform. Also, if you're using OpenAI or Claude API keys, keep them private. Otherwise, some uninvited third party can stumble upon your conversations.
Lastly, familiarize yourself with Janitor AI moderation rules. It does not allow adult imagery on avatars, and any non-consensual content will be flagged. Chatbots that cross the line can be reported for human inspection.
